Digital health and artificial intelligence sit at the intersection of several regulatory regimes. Software that has a medical purpose is regulated as a medical device under the MDR or IVDR, many AI-enabled devices are also high-risk systems under the EU AI Act, and reimbursement pathways such as Germany's DiGA add further requirements.
